<script src="../include.js"></script>
<script>
test(() => {
const context = new (window.AudioContext || window.webkitAudioContext)();
const validModes = ['clamped-max', 'explicit'];
const invalidMode = 'max';
// Test valid channelCountMode values via constructor
validModes.forEach(mode => {
const node = new DynamicsCompressorNode(context, { channelCountMode: mode });
println(node.channelCountMode);
});
// Test invalid channelCountMode via constructor
try {
new DynamicsCompressorNode(context, { channelCountMode: invalidMode });
} catch (error) {
println(error.name);
}
// Test valid channelCountMode values via setter
validModes.forEach(mode => {
const node = new DynamicsCompressorNode(context);
node.channelCountMode = mode;
println(node.channelCountMode);
});
// Test invalid channelCountMode via setter
try {
const node = new DynamicsCompressorNode(context);
node.channelCountMode = invalidMode;
} catch (error) {
println(error.name);
}
});
</script>

// https://webaudio.github.io/web-audio-api/#dom-audionode-channelcountmode
WebIDL::ExceptionOr<void> DynamicsCompressorNode::set_channel_count_mode(Bindings::ChannelCountMode mode)
{
if (mode == Bindings::ChannelCountMode::Max) {
// Return a NotSupportedError if 'max' is used
return WebIDL::NotSupportedError::create(realm(), "DynamicsCompressorNode does not support 'max' as channelCountMode."_string);
}
// If the mode is valid, call the base class implementation
return AudioNode::set_channel_count_mode(mode);
}
